
区块链FTP安全机制研究-剖析洞察.docx
40页区块链FTP安全机制研究 第一部分 区块链FTP安全机制概述 2第二部分 非对称加密在FTP中的应用 7第三部分 基于哈希算法的安全认证 12第四部分 链式结构在FTP文件传输中的优势 16第五部分 分布式存储与去中心化安全 20第六部分 智能合约在FTP安全中的应用 25第七部分 防篡改技术在区块链FTP的实现 30第八部分 安全机制性能评估与分析 35第一部分 区块链FTP安全机制概述关键词关键要点区块链FTP安全机制概述1. 区块链技术在FTP安全中的应用:区块链技术以其不可篡改、可追溯的特性,为FTP文件传输提供了一种新的安全保障通过在区块链上记录FTP传输的每一个环节,确保文件传输过程中的数据安全性和完整性2. 基于区块链的FTP数据加密:利用区块链的加密算法对FTP传输过程中的数据进行加密,防止数据在传输过程中被窃取或篡改结合现代密码学技术,实现数据传输的端到端加密,提高FTP传输的安全性3. 区块链FTP身份验证与授权:通过区块链技术实现用户身份的验证和授权管理,确保只有授权用户才能访问FTP服务器上的文件利用区块链的智能合约功能,实现自动化、高效的授权过程。
FTP安全机制中的共识机制1. 共识机制在FTP安全中的应用:区块链FTP安全机制中,共识机制用于确保网络中所有节点对数据的一致性通过共识算法,如工作量证明(PoW)、权益证明(PoS)等,确保数据在区块链上的可靠性和安全性2. 共识机制提高FTP系统稳定性:共识机制使得FTP系统在面对恶意节点攻击时,能够快速恢复数据一致性,提高系统的整体稳定性同时,共识机制还能有效防止双重支付攻击等安全威胁3. 共识机制与FTP安全趋势的结合:随着区块链技术的发展,共识机制在FTP安全中的应用将更加广泛未来,共识机制有望与分布式存储、边缘计算等技术相结合,进一步提升FTP系统的安全性能区块链FTP安全机制的数据追溯性1. 数据不可篡改:区块链的不可篡改性使得FTP传输过程中的数据具有极高的追溯性一旦数据被记录在区块链上,任何试图篡改数据的行为都将被其他节点检测并拒绝2. 数据完整性验证:通过区块链技术,可以对FTP传输过程中的数据进行完整性验证用户可以在任何时间点查询数据的历史记录,确保数据未被篡改3. 数据追溯与监管:区块链FTP安全机制的数据追溯性为监管机构提供了有力支持通过追溯数据历史,监管机构可以及时发现并处理安全事件,保障用户权益。
区块链FTP安全机制与智能合约的结合1. 智能合约在FTP安全中的应用:智能合约是一种自动执行合同条款的程序,可应用于FTP安全机制中,实现自动化、高效的安全管理通过智能合约,可以自动执行文件传输过程中的安全策略2. 智能合约提高FTP安全效率:与传统安全机制相比,智能合约能够显著提高FTP安全效率通过编程实现安全策略,减少了人工干预,降低了安全风险3. 智能合约与FTP安全趋势:随着区块链技术的发展,智能合约在FTP安全中的应用将更加广泛未来,智能合约有望成为FTP安全机制的重要组成部分,推动FTP安全技术的创新区块链FTP安全机制的性能优化1. 优化共识算法:针对区块链FTP安全机制,研究并优化共识算法,提高系统的性能和效率例如,采用适合FTP传输的共识算法,降低交易确认时间2. 提高数据传输速度:通过优化区块链网络架构,提高数据传输速度例如,采用分层架构,将数据传输任务分配给不同层级的节点,降低网络拥堵3. 智能合约性能提升:针对智能合约在FTP安全机制中的应用,优化合约设计,提高执行效率例如,采用轻量级智能合约,减少计算资源消耗区块链FTP安全机制与现有安全技术的融合1. 融合传统安全技术:将区块链FTP安全机制与传统的安全技术相结合,如防火墙、入侵检测系统等,形成多层次、全方位的安全防护体系。
2. 跨界技术融合趋势:随着区块链技术的快速发展,与其他技术的融合将成为趋势区块链FTP安全机制与其他技术的融合,有助于提升FTP系统的整体安全性能3. 融合后的安全挑战:融合多种安全技术后,需要关注不同技术之间的兼容性、协同性等问题同时,还需关注融合后的系统安全性,防止潜在的安全风险《区块链FTP安全机制研究》中“区块链FTP安全机制概述”随着信息技术的飞速发展,FTP(File Transfer Protocol)作为文件传输的重要协议,其安全性问题日益受到关注传统的FTP协议在传输过程中存在诸多安全隐患,如数据泄露、篡改、伪造等为了解决这些问题,本文将探讨基于区块链技术的FTP安全机制,旨在为FTP传输提供更加安全可靠的保障一、区块链技术概述区块链技术是一种分布式数据库技术,其核心特点是去中心化、不可篡改和可追溯区块链通过加密算法和共识机制,确保数据的安全性和可靠性区块链技术在金融、供应链、医疗等多个领域得到了广泛应用,为解决信息不对称、信任缺失等问题提供了新的解决方案二、区块链FTP安全机制的优势1. 数据不可篡改传统的FTP协议在传输过程中,数据容易受到篡改,导致传输的数据失去真实性。
而基于区块链的FTP安全机制,通过使用加密算法对数据进行加密,并存储在区块链上,使得数据一旦被篡改,将无法通过共识机制被认可,从而确保数据的不可篡改性2. 安全性高区块链技术采用非对称加密算法,保证数据传输过程中的安全性发送方使用公钥加密数据,接收方使用私钥解密数据此外,区块链的共识机制(如工作量证明、权益证明等)可以有效防止恶意攻击,提高系统的安全性3. 透明度高区块链的分布式特性使得数据在各个节点上都有备份,任何人都可以查看数据,从而提高了数据传输的透明度在FTP传输过程中,用户可以通过区块链技术查看数据传输的整个过程,确保数据的完整性和真实性4. 可追溯性强区块链技术具有可追溯性,通过记录每一条交易记录,可以追溯到数据的来源和去向在FTP传输过程中,一旦发现数据存在问题,可以迅速定位到问题所在,便于追踪和解决三、区块链FTP安全机制的实现1. 数据加密在FTP传输过程中,使用非对称加密算法对数据进行加密发送方使用公钥加密数据,接收方使用私钥解密数据这样可以确保数据在传输过程中的安全性2. 区块链存储将加密后的数据存储在区块链上区块链的分布式特性保证了数据的可靠性和安全性同时,通过共识机制,防止恶意攻击和数据篡改。
3. 交易验证在数据传输过程中,每个节点对交易进行验证验证通过后,将交易记录添加到区块链上这样可以确保数据传输的透明度和可追溯性4. 智能合约应用利用智能合约技术,实现数据传输过程中的自动执行智能合约是一种自动执行的合约,可以在满足特定条件时自动执行相关操作,如数据传输、支付等四、结论本文对基于区块链技术的FTP安全机制进行了概述通过分析区块链技术的特点,阐述了区块链FTP安全机制的优势在实际应用中,结合数据加密、区块链存储、交易验证和智能合约等技术,可以实现对FTP传输的安全保障随着区块链技术的不断发展,相信在未来,基于区块链的FTP安全机制将在更多领域得到应用第二部分 非对称加密在FTP中的应用关键词关键要点非对称加密算法在FTP安全传输中的应用机制1. 非对称加密算法的核心是公钥和私钥的配对使用,其中公钥用于加密信息,私钥用于解密信息在FTP传输过程中,使用非对称加密算法可以确保传输数据的机密性2. 在FTP传输过程中,服务器和客户端通过非对称加密算法交换公钥,从而实现安全通信这种方式避免了传统FTP传输过程中使用明文密码的弊端,提高了安全性3. 非对称加密算法在FTP传输中的应用,需要考虑到算法的效率和安全性。
例如,RSA算法虽然安全性较高,但加密和解密速度较慢,适用于小规模数据传输;而ECC算法则具有较高的加密效率,适用于大规模数据传输基于非对称加密的FTP身份认证机制1. 非对称加密算法在FTP身份认证过程中,通过数字证书的形式实现用户身份的验证用户在登录FTP服务器时,需提供私钥进行身份验证,确保只有合法用户才能访问资源2. 基于非对称加密的FTP身份认证机制,可以有效防止未授权访问,提高系统安全性同时,通过数字证书的更新和撤销机制,进一步保障了认证过程的安全性3. 非对称加密算法在FTP身份认证中的应用,需要关注数字证书的生成、分发、存储和更新等环节,确保认证过程的可靠性非对称加密与对称加密在FTP安全传输中的协同作用1. 在FTP安全传输过程中,非对称加密算法与对称加密算法相结合,可以充分发挥各自优势非对称加密用于身份认证和数据加密,对称加密用于提高数据传输速度2. 非对称加密与对称加密的协同作用,可以提高FTP传输过程中的整体安全性例如,使用非对称加密进行身份认证,确保传输过程的安全性;使用对称加密进行数据传输,提高传输速度3. 在实际应用中,可以根据数据传输的需求和安全性要求,合理选择非对称加密和对称加密算法,以达到最优的安全性能。
非对称加密在FTP安全传输中的优势分析1. 非对称加密算法在FTP安全传输中的优势主要体现在数据加密、身份认证和完整性校验等方面通过非对称加密,可以确保传输数据的机密性、完整性和可用性2. 与传统FTP传输方式相比,非对称加密在FTP安全传输中的应用,提高了系统的抗攻击能力,降低了系统被攻击的风险3. 非对称加密在FTP安全传输中的应用,有助于推动FTP技术的发展,为用户提供更加安全、便捷的数据传输服务非对称加密在FTP安全传输中的挑战与解决方案1. 非对称加密在FTP安全传输中面临的主要挑战包括:算法效率、密钥管理、数字证书生成和分发等针对这些问题,需要采取相应的解决方案2. 提高非对称加密算法的效率,可以通过优化算法实现、采用新型加密算法等方式同时,加强密钥管理和数字证书的生成与分发,确保安全传输过程3. 针对非对称加密在FTP安全传输中的挑战,可以结合实际应用需求,制定相应的安全策略和解决方案,以应对潜在的安全风险《区块链FTP安全机制研究》一文中,非对称加密技术在FTP(File Transfer Protocol)应用方面的研究内容如下:一、非对称加密技术概述非对称加密技术,又称公钥加密技术,是一种基于数学难题的加密方式。
它使用一对密钥:公钥和私钥公钥用于加密信息,任何人都可以获取;私钥用于解密信息,只有持有私钥的人才能解密非对称加密具有以下特点:1. 安全性高:公钥和私钥相互独立,即使公钥泄露,也不会影响私钥的安全性2. 速度快:非对称加密的加密和解密速度相对较慢,但足以满足数据传输的安全性要求3. 难以破解:非对称加密基于数学难题,目前尚未有有效的破解方法二、非对称加密在FTP中的应用1. 身份认证在FTP传输过程中,身份认证是保障数据安全的关键环节非对称加密技术可以有效地实现FTP用户的身份认证1)生成密钥对:用户在FTP服务器上注册时,系统为其生成一对密钥(公钥和私钥)2)公钥发布:用户将公钥上传至FTP服务器,供其他用户验证3)身份验证:其他用户在访问FTP服务器时,使用自己的私钥对数据进行加密,然后将加密后的数据发送给FTP服务器FTP服务器使用对应的公钥对数据进行解密,验证身。